  • This is a settlement build tour at Sanctuary Hills from my most recent lightly modded Fallout 4 playthrough, using only vanilla and DLC objects (with a little help from Place Everywhere).
    This is a Minuteman protected farming and trading settlement. I wanted to give the impression that this was a well-established settlement that has grown over time, with the original settlers fixing up and building around the ruined houses then slowly expanding towards the river.
    The settlement features a covered marketplace, a small hotel and bar, a medical centre providing a chemist and a place to treat patients, a larger bar and restaurant, and a smaller marketplace setup in the cul-de-sac. The riverside field area houses newcomers to the settlement with additional housing, a Brahmin pen, generator shed, and fishing docks and water pumps.

      @FiddleflapsVids  4 месяца назад +1

      You can import this blueprint either before or after Preston and his gang arrives, typically any blueprint can be imported once a settlement has been unlocked and you are able to access the build menu. Before importing this you will need to scrap everything that can normally be removed (don’t use any scrapping mods).

      @FiddleflapsVids  4 месяца назад +1

      @@paulogabriel1636 When I first started to try and improve my building I found starting small really helped out. Rather than trying to build whole settlements I practiced making simple shacks, swapping out materials to see what pieces worked well with others.
      Once comfortable with that I started building variations of those shacks adding extra rooms or floors, which helped me build a set of structures that I could place and further customise in any settlement.
      Would also recommend stating out at one of the smaller locations before trying to tackle some of the larger ones like Sanctuary or Starlight. Getting a couple of smaller completed detailed builds really helps to boost your confidence, and will really help when it comes time to try and fill out those larger locations 👍😁.

      @FiddleflapsVids  3 месяца назад +1

      I stopped ‘playing’ this save a long time ago and just use it for building now, as such I use console commands to add the various junk items I use for decoration and have batch file set up for various categories. The normal method would be to clear locations collecting junk and waiting for them to reset (Corvega and Federal Ration Stockpile are two great locations), and the various general traders can also be a good source of items.
